HSBC gets warning for open banking failures
HSBC has once again fallen foul of the UK's Competition and Markets Authority (CMA) for publishing inaccurate information through its Open Data APIs.

Marion King takes over chair at Open Banking Implementation Entity
The former president of Mastercard UK and ireland, Marion King, has been appointed to suceed Charlotte Crosswell as chair and trustee of the Open Banking Implementation Entity.
